The M5OW can go louder with greater bass and mid-range detail. They sound more like real music.

An M5OW/good sub combo sounds better than an M2OW/good sub combo. And M2OW/good sub combo sounds better than just an M5OW.

There is a caveat. You may not be able to control the bass from the M5OW. If all you have is a legacy-style stereo receiver, you may be better off with the M2OW.

Another thing I noticed is the muted shimmer of highs with the M5OW. I don't know why. It could be the larger bass and mid-range presence in my room. It is by no means bad and some may prefer it. Treble adjustment works well for an added touch of airyness/shimmer.

ARC was set to only apply corrections below 5000Hz, but I can set that limit to whatever I'd like (need to play with it). I've previously tried setting it to 500Hz and below, but found that movies sounded less detailed.

Yes, I can see how setting to 500Hz and below would take detail out in your reflective room. Imaging is the result of 700Hz and above. Reflections that are too strong mess with image perception because they persist too long.
